Design outcomes

Primary

MeasureTime frame
The subjects will be asked to consume a can of coffee (per day) and a packet of lactic acid bacteria (per day) for two weeks, and blood samples will be taken before and after the consumption period to measure the serum activity of oxygen and free radical scavenging activity (hydroxyl radical, superoxide radical, alkyl hydroxy radical, alkyl peroxide radical, methyl radical, singlet oxygen).
